Chancellor search committee hosts online discussion

The University of Wisconsin-Madison Chancellor Search and Screen Committee held an online chat Tuesday to receive feedback from another portion of the campus community.

According to the CCS Committee Chair David McDonald, participation in the web chat was “encouraging.”

“We had a fair number of posters from off campus, which I thought was good,” McDonald said. “We did have a good representation of various constituencies.”

Many of the posts revolved around finding a chancellor who would focus on college affordability and creating a good relationship with the state legislature.

There were also a number of posts speaking out against current university research practices.

“There were a lot of people who wanted to protest the continued use of experimentation on cats on campus and they certainly made their point of view crystal clear and it's something that we'll take note of,” McDonald said.

Overall, McDonald said the feedback would be very important as the committee moves forward.

“[We heard] a lot of things we sort of already knew about,” McDonald said. “But what was really good was to get concrete verifications that these are concerns out in the community.”
